Why other calculators give a different number

A parameters × bits ÷ 8 estimate puts Q4_K_M at roughly 4.34 GiB. The real file is 4.36 GiB, because a quantization is a mixture and some tensors are always kept at higher precision.

This model declares a sliding window but sets use_sliding_window: false, so the window is not applied. Honouring the field without the flag understates KV for the whole family.

Questions people ask

How much VRAM does olmOCR-2-7B-1025 need?
Q4_K_M is exactly 4,683,072,032 bytes (4.36 GiB) in weights. Add the KV cache, which depends on your context length, plus roughly half a gigabyte of runtime overhead.
How large is olmOCR-2-7B-1025's KV cache?
1.75 GiB at 32K context with an f16 cache, computed per layer. Quantizing the cache to q8_0 roughly halves it, which is often the difference between a context length fitting and not.
Which quantization of olmOCR-2-7B-1025 should I use?
Q4_K_M is the usual default. Pick the largest quantization that fits your card at the context you actually need — the table above gives exact sizes for every one published.
